Job Description



Job Description



  • The Accountant shall be is responsible for managing and overseeing the financial operations of the company.


Specific Job Duties and Responsibilities

The specific job duties and responsibilities of the accountant include:



  • Maintaining accurate financial records including balance sheets, income statements, and cash flow statements.

  • Developing and maintaining the company's budget, as well as forecasting financial performance based on current and future market conditions.

  • Managing the company's accounts payable and receivable, including invoicing, tracking payments, and reconciling accounts.

  • Managing the company's payroll, including processing employee payments and ensuring compliance with tax and employment laws.

  • Conducting financial analysis to identify trends and patterns in the company's financial performance, as well as to identify opportunities for cost savings and revenue growth.

  • Ensuring that the company is compliant with all relevant accounting regulations and standards, as well as for preparing financial reports and statements for external stakeholders.

  • Provides financial data and analysis to support decision-making by the company's management team.


Qualification / Experience



  • The ideal candidate must possess a minimum of a First Degree in Accounting. Professional qualification will be an added advantage.

  • At least a two to three years’ experience in a manufacturing accounting role is also required.

  • A good practical working knowledge of QuickBooks Accounting software is required.
